"New old school"

This phrase showed up in an ad for a refurbished BMX cruiser. Apparently the same thing that people in this forum would call repop. I just though it was funny that it would be the same acronym as New, Old Stock

I have seen this used as well and sometimes it is confusing. Seems old school is commonly used for bmx vs vintage for road.

The term "survivor" is also common when an original bmx is located, I don't see that used here, more like barn find for road. There seems to be an ongoing thing about people for or against parting out survivors, like repainting in vintage.
